Most spiders have two claws on each foot but orb weavers have an additional claw to help them spin their complex webs. Also the word aurantia comes from aurantium that stands for the fruit orange. Yellow garden spiders are large orb weaving arachnids meaning they spin a circular web. A female yellow garden spider can prey on insects 200 of her size.

The species was first described by hippolyte lucas in 1833. The black and yellow garden spider is sometimes called the writing spider due to the elaborate web decorations it weaves with silk.
In females the top side of the abdomen is black with symmetrical patches of bright yellow. The scientific name of the species argiope aurantia means gilded silver face in latin.
